Georgia’s president vetoes media law that has provoked weeks of protests

By The Associated Press on May 18, 2024.

TBILISI, Georgia (AP) – Georgia’s president on Saturday vetoed the so-called “Russian law” targeting media that has sparked weeks of mass protests.

The law would require media and NGOs to register as “pursuing the interests of a foreign power” if they receive more than 20% of their funding from abroad.

President Salome Zourabichvili said earlier in the week that she considered the law “unacceptable.”
